6 / 12 page SM5307C SEIKO NPC CORPORATION —6 Analog Characteristics Analog input characteristics VCC = 5.0V, Ta = 25°C, fin = 100kHz, VIN = 1.0Vp-p, RL = 75Ω, DISABLE = “L”, unless otherwise noted. Filter frequency characteristics VCC = 5.0V, Ta = 25°C, VIN = 1.0Vp-p, RL = 75Ω, DISABLE = “L”, unless otherwise noted. Analog output characteristics VCC = 5.0V, Ta = 25°C, fin = 100kHz, VIN = 1.0Vp-p, RL = 75Ω, DISABLE = “L”, unless otherwise noted. Test level The definition of “Test Level” shown in the electrical characteristic table is as follows. I : 100% of products tested at Ta = + 25 °C. II : Guaranteed as result of design and characteristics evaluation. Parameter Symbol Condition Rating Unit Test level min typ max Bias voltage VBIAS IN1A, IN1B, IN2A, IN2B, IN3A, IN3B, VIN = 0Vp-p 2.1 2.4 2.7 V I Input resistance RBIAS IN1A, IN1B, IN2A, IN2B, IN3A, IN3B − 20 − k Ω II Input amplitude VAI Output THD up to 1.0% – – 1.4 Vp-p I Parameter Symbol Condition Rating Unit Test level min typ max Passband attenuation (30MHz) APB30 HD mode, fin = 30MHz/100kHz –2.0 – +1.0 dB I Passband attenuation (13.5MHz) APB14 SD2 mode, fin = 13.5MHz/100kHz –1.5 – +1.0 dB I Passband attenuation (6.75MHz) APB7 SD1 mode, fin = 6.75MHz/100kHz –1.5 – +1.0 dB I Stopband attenuation (30MHz) ASB30 HD mode, fin =148MHz/100kHz – –30 – dB II Stopband attenuation (13.5MHz) ASB14 SD2 mode, fin = 54MHz/100kHz – –30 – dB II Stopband attenuation (6.75MHz) ASB7 SD1 mode, fin = 27MHz/100kHz – –30 –20 dB I Filter-bypass mode band width fBP VIN = 0.7 Vp-p, at –1dB falling from the gain of fin = 100kHz –80– MHz II Parameter Symbol Condition Rating Unit Test level min typ max Output gain AV 5.5 6.0 6.5 dB I Channel-to-channel gain error dAV Gain error between OUT1, OUT2 and OUT3 –– ± 0.2 dB I Output distortion THD VIN = 1.4Vp-p − 0.2 1.0 % I Channel-to-channel crosstalk XTLK1 fin = 1MHz, VIN = 0.5Vp-p, between any two channels – –60 – dB II Input multiplexer crosstalk XTLK2 fin = 1MHz, VIN = 0.5Vp-p, between INnA and INnB – –72 – dB II S/N ratio SNR Up to 30MHz – 70 – dB II Drive load resistance RL 1 load = 150 Ω – – 2 load I |
